The landscape of entrepreneurship is evolving, particularly in the technology sector, as “vibe coding” emerges as a significant innovation. Traditionally, the need for coding expertise posed a considerable challenge for aspiring tech entrepreneurs, often leading to the search for technical co-founders or delays in project initiation.
Vibe coding allows non-technical users to create software by articulating their ideas in simple English, making AI the driving force behind development. This method enables users to generate applications, websites, and business tools rapidly, transforming the founder’s role from a coder to a project architect. By issuing directives to AI—such as creating a customer portal or modifying design elements—entrepreneurs can effectively build and refine their products.
The approach underscores the importance of problem-solving over coding skills. Rather than focusing solely on app features, entrepreneurs are encouraged to identify customer frustrations and inefficiencies, ensuring their projects address real market needs. Successful software solutions, like Uber or Airbnb, originated by tackling specific problems faced by users.
Numerous AI-powered tools facilitate vibe coding, including Lovable, Bolt.new, Replit, Firebase Studio, and v0 by Vercel, each designed to streamline the application development process. Additionally, strategic planning resources like Cofounder.AI help founders validate business ideas before development begins.
With rapid prototyping becoming accessible, entrepreneurs can test ideas swiftly, iterating based on user feedback. While AI streamlines development, it remains essential for founders to apply human insight and judgment at every stage, especially when dealing with sensitive data.
Ultimately, vibe coding represents a democratization of entrepreneurship, allowing innovative ideas to come to life faster than ever, potentially reshaping the future of business creation.
